SysV Runlevels与systemd Targets的对比

2019-07-14 03:35发布

Runlevel Target单元 描述 0 runlevel0.target,poweroff.target 关闭系统和电源 1 runlevel1.target, rescue.target 切换救援模式脚本 2 runlevel2.target, multi-user.target 切换没有图形界面的多用户模式 3 runlevel3.target, multi-user.target 切换没有图形界面的多用户模式 4 runlevel4.target, multi-user.target 切换没有图形界面的多用户模式 5 runlevel5.target, graphical.target 切换图形界面的多用户模式 6 runlevel6.target, reboot.target 关闭并重启系统

旧命令 新命令 描述 runlevel systemctl list-units --type target 列出当前加载的目标单元(运行级别) telinit systemctl isolate name.target 改变当前目标单元(运行级别)
查看当前运行级别  ~]$ systemctl get-default
graphical.target 设置默认运行级别 systemctl set-default name.target